1 Introduction
1.1 Summarization
Thank you for choosing our digital video capture cards.
4 Channel, 8 Channel and 16 Channel cards adopt H.264 compression format,
and enable a maximum of 16 channels real-time surveillance in CIF resolution.
Our cards are mature and cost-effective products that should be your ideal
choices. They enable synchronous audio and video compression and
transmission along with their powerful compression rate and network
transmission function. They are widely used in banks, intelligent communities,
traffic management units, medical systems, educational systems, armed
forces and so on.
This manual is suitable for SuperDVR 6.2, which supports QSDT4PCRC,
QSDT4PCRP, QSDT8PCRP, and QSPD4116 cards.
In this manual, you will learn how to install the hardware and driver (software),
and how to setup the systems on this range of products. Please make sure
your operations with the products are strictly in accordance with the manual,
to maintain the stability of the digital surveillance systems.
The following are standard functions of these products:
•Schedule record mode
Users can choose any period in a day to record and set up record modes,
i.e. sensor alarm record, motion detection record, manual record,
Schedule Record.
•Motion detection mode
Motion detection areas are adjustable with a maximum 16 areas for each
channel. Users can also set motion detection sensitivity for each channel.
The system begins to record only when motion is detected is detected on
the channel and after motion stops it will stop recording after a certain time
period, which is adjustable by users.
•Sensor alarm record mode
The system has an external alarm which enables the system to support
alarm input and output.
•Recycling record mode
Users can set recording storage sequence for HDD partitions. The
recording storage will automatically switch to the next partition when the
current one is full. If all the partitions are full and recycling record mode is
enabled, the oldest recorded data will be covered by new data. Users can
also set HDD minimum storage alarm. Then once the present storage

•P.T.Z control function
Supports a number of protocols. Users can control multiple speed domes
and integrative cameras, including pan, tilt, zoom, focus and iris
adjustment for P.T.Z devices. Supports preset points and auto scout.
•User management
Different users have different rights, user names and passwords, to
ensure system security.
•Multi-channel display
Supports different multi-channel display modes, full screen display and
auto dwell display.
•Watch dog function
The 16 Channel card has watchdog function. In case SuperDVR driver or
Windows system is frozen, the watchdog will restart the computer and
login to SuperDVR system again automatically.
•One PC can contain 1 to 4 cards of the same model, up to a total of 32
channels
•Supports 320x240 (NTSC), 352x288 (PAL) standard resolutions.
•Image color is adjustable for each channel, including contrast, brightness,
hue and saturation.
•H.264 compression format greatly reduces HDD usage.
•Powerful video playback functions, including playing back, pause, stop,
fast-forward, single-frame play and image capture.
•Supports advanced search mode. Users can search by date/time, camera,
record mode, and random combination of the three methods.
•Supports recorded file backup, delete by date/time, camera.
•Conveniently extend system functions through software upgrades.
•Supports multiple languages, including Chinese (Traditional), English,
German, Spanish, Portuguese and other customized languages.
•CPU and storage resource saving by advanced technology
•Remote Surveillance and P.T.Z control through LAN, Intranet, and
Internet.
•Supports alarm pre-record.
•Supports buzzer, email alarm out.
•Can greatly decrease fragmented files while using NTFS partition.
•User-friendly graphical user interface.

NOTE: If recorded disk partition’s format is FAT32 and the system has
run for a long time, the system will create a lot of data fragments that
may result in system running slowly. It’s recommended to run a disk
defragmenter every 10 to 30 days. We strongly suggest that you use
NTFS format for recording disk partition.

1.3 System Specifications
•Format: PAL/NTSC.
•Resolution: 320x240 (NTSC), 352x288 (PAL).
•Maximum Frame rate per channel: 25 fps (PAL), 30 ftp (NTSC). Screen
set: resolution 1024×768, color quality 16 bits or 32 bits.
•Compression code rate: 50kbps – 1.2Mbps.
•Data format: H.264.

2.1.6 Connect Audio Signal
For QSDT4PCRP, connect the audio input device to the microphone
connector on the motherboard.
Before installing the Video Capture Card hardware in PCI port of the
motherboard, make sure you’ve installed Microsoft DirectX 9.0 or later. Then
turn on the computer, the system will display ‘Found new hardware’.
NOTICE: Just click ‘Cancel’ and ignore the pop-up message.
Insert the CD that contains H.264 series capture card driver into the CD tray,
and run Setup.exe program to install the driver. The default installation path is
‘C:\Program Files\SuperDVR’.
